Recognizing and Avoiding Unethical Relationships

Dr. Kristin Erskine

WORKSHOP OBJECTIVES

Erskine is a Clinical Mental Health Counselor, a National Certified Counselor, a Master Addictions Counselor, and a Substance Abuse Professional. Her areas of specialty in teaching are addictions, ethics, mindfulness and meditation, and spirituality in the counseling session.

Dr. Erskine currently has a limited private practice where she provides substance abuse assessments for people who have occupations with Department of Transportation oversight. She also provides Psychological First Aid for employee assistance programs in Utah.

Participants will be able to:

  • Identify the most common unethical relationship problems for mental health therapists
  • Identify what leads to unethical relationships in the mental health field
  • Learn how to create and maintain ethical relationships with clients and colleagues
